WebApply RestoreClay either directly to the bare clay soil, or to the sod after being laid. Plan on a second application in 6-8 weeks and a third 6-8 weeks after that. Once the sod is established 1-2 applications a year will help keep it green and healthy. RestoreClay is a concentration of humus, soil biology, and organic acids. WebMar 19, 2024 · Dig up the grass and weeds, and then remove rocks and stones larger than 2-3 inches in diameter. 2. Prepare the soil. Till the top 6-8 inches of soil. WebApr 27, 2024 · Step Two: Till the Soil. The next step is to loosen up the soil. This is done before planting new sod because it helps to reduce compaction and allows the roots to grow into the soil properly.
